STRENGTHENING LGU DATABASE FOR EVIDENCE-BASED PLANNING : SUPPORT TO COMMUNITY-BASED MONITORING SYSTEM (CBMS)

DESCRIPTION

This initiative aims to enhance the Local Government Unit (LGU) database by strengthening the Community-Based Monitoring System (CBMS). It focuses on improving data collection, management, and analysis to support evidence-based planning and policy-making. By leveraging accurate and updated local data, LGUs can make informed decisions, optimize resource allocation, and develop targeted programs that address community needs effectively. The project also includes capacity-building efforts to ensure LGUs can sustain and utilize CBMS for long-term development planning.

CLUP

DESCRIPTION

The Comprehensive Land Use Plan (CLUP) is a mandated technical document that the Local Government Code (RA 7160) of 1991 has directed local governments, to “prepare their Comprehensive Land Use Plan and enact them through Zoning Ordinances”. 

The Comprehensive Land Use Plan is a document that encompasses the whole territory of the local government unit. The municipal territory includes municipal land area and municipal waters. No area in the municipality must be left unplanned.

CDP

DESCRIPTION

The Comprehensive Development Plan (CDP) is a multi-sectoral roadmap that guides Local Government Units (LGUs) in formulating policies, programs, and projects for sustainable development. It integrates socio-economic, environmental, and infrastructure planning to address local needs and priorities. Anchored on evidence-based data, the CDP ensures efficient resource allocation, promotes inclusive growth, and enhances governance for the overall well-being of the community.

CAPDEV

 

DESCRIPTION

Capacity Development (CapDev) refers to the process of strengthening the knowledge, skills, systems, and resources of individuals, organizations, and institutions to enhance their effectiveness in governance and service delivery. It includes training, mentoring, technical assistance, and institutional reforms to improve performance, ensure sustainability, and foster innovation. CapDev empowers stakeholders, particularly Local Government Units (LGUs), to effectively plan, implement, and manage development programs that address community needs.
